Three officers are seen surrounding Dennis "D.J." Hernandez — who is wearing a yellow hat, black Nike sweatshirt and black pants — outside his Bristol home on July 19.

"Shoot me! Shoot me!" Hernandez shouts as he ignores commands to "get down on your knees" and "get on the ground," the footage posted by Fox 61 shows.

One cop then approaches him from behind and fires a stun gun, which knocks the suspect down.

Dennis's brother was former Patriots tight end Aaron Hernandez, who was convicted in 2015 of the murder of New England Football League linebacker Odin Lloyd.

Dennis was arrested this month after police "received reports he was planning attacks at Brown University and the University of Connecticut."

He has already been arrested three times this year on a variety of charges stemming from a police pursuit and a bizarre attack on an ESPN facility.
